💠Illusion Battlefield League

The first week of the Top 16 Duels came and went, knocking eight more teams out of the tournament. Only eight remain, and the winners of this week’s matches will advance to the semifinals. Coincidentally, this weekend is also when the Zone 2 gates of KvK will open, so some alliances may not prioritize IBL. As a result, certain teams might be defeated earlier than expected.

  • AoW beat SSQ and FAM defeated ARC. They will battle at 15:00 UTC.
  • My6A and CUBS defeated NG+ and SV, respectively. Their match will be at 19:00 UTC.
  • BUNS and ZOO defeated AID and LoL, respectively. They will fight each other at 12:00 UTC.
  • Ascendants of Asgard demolished GOD. TNG surprisingly defeated JLA. They will have their match at 12:00 UTC.


💠Legion of Frostborne

The gates to Zone 2 will open this Sunday, and the long-anticipated clashes are finally about to begin. In this season’s bracket, Ember is led by Servers 38, 56, 73, 170, and 209, while Hydro is anchored by Servers 136 and 231. Both factions have quietly secured their neutral Zone 1 territories and are now preparing for the real war ahead. The first battles will erupt in the northeast of Angroboda and the southwest of Vafthruth, where each faction has six gates to contest. Ember boasts the advantage in numbers and coverage across time zones, but Hydro’s concentrated firepower and tighter coordination give them the edge in direct fights. With twelve gates in play, the faction that can split their enemies’ forces and hold ground will take the early lead of this KvK.


💠Alliance Supremacy

Alliance Supremacy is a 10-day cross-server tournament where the top 48 alliances, ranked by power, battle for the championship. The event is divided into four phases: a 1-day waiting period, a 5-day regular season, and 1-day rounds for the Top 16, quarterfinals, semifinals, and finals. Alliances are split into 8 groups of 6, with each alliance playing 3 daily matches in a lane-based format where up to 20 teams can be deployed across three lanes. Winning requires taking at least 2 of 3 lanes, and each team can only fight up to 5 times per match without replenishing soldiers, making strategy and deployment key. The top 2 alliances from each group advance to the knockout rounds, where 16 alliances compete until a champion, runner-up, and third-place alliance are crowned. Rewards are given daily in the regular season, ranked in the elimination rounds, and distributed via mail to all eligible alliance members.
